A magnitude 6.0 earthquake struck near the Kermadec Islands, northeast of the North Island, early this morning.
GNS Science said the 300km-deep quake, centred 380km south of Macauley Island, struck at 1.06am.
It was possibly felt in the North Island.
The Pacific Tsunami Warning Centre did not immediately issue an alert, AFP reported.
